How to conjugate traducido in Subjunctive Imperfect in Spanish

traducido
to translate
irregular verb

Traducir means to translate text or speech from one language to another. It is an irregular verb in Spanish.

How to conjugate traducido in Subjunctive Imperfect

El Imperfecto Subjuntivo - used to speak about unlikely or uncertain events in the past

Subjunctive Imperfect Conjugations

PronounConjugation
Yo
tradujera
tradujeras
Él / Ella / Usted
tradujera
Nosotros / Nosotras
tradujéramos
Vosotros / Vosotras
tradujerais
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es
tradujeran

Examples of traducido in Subjunctive Imperfect

Yo
Esperaba que él tradujera el documento.
I hoped that he translated the document.
Querías que tú tradujeras la carta.
You wanted you to translate the letter.
Él / Ella / Usted
Dudaba que ella tradujera la novela.
I doubted that she translated the novel.
Nosotros / Nosotras
Era importante que nosotros tradujéramos el informe.
It was important that we translated the report.
Vosotros / Vosotras
No creía que vosotros tradujerais la letra.
I didn't believe that you all translated the lyrics.
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es
No pensaba que ellos tradujeran la poesía.
I didn't think that they translated the poetry.
